Final answer:
Energy conversions enable a car to move by transforming potential and kinetic energy during motion.
Explanation:
Energy conversions play a crucial role in making a car move down the street. When a car runs on gasoline, the potential energy stored in the fuel is converted into kinetic energy as the car accelerates down a hill. As the car goes over a crest and down another hill, this kinetic energy is transformed into gravitational potential energy and then back into kinetic energy as the car moves forward. When the driver applies brakes to stop at the gas station, the kinetic energy of the car is converted into heat energy in the brake system.
